CERTIFICATES, LICENSES, REGISTRATIONS
Valid certification to meet state requirements with specific endorsement in the area to which assigned. Must be licensed in Early Childhood and Early Childhood Special Education.
Applicant who has had teaching experience must have an acceptable rating for such teaching.
